About 17 Aysgarth Court
17 Aysgarth Court is a mid-terrace house in Sutton (SM1 3HL). It has a recorded floor area of 53 m² (around 570 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1983-1990 and council tax band C. At 53 m² this is the smallest unit on EPC record across the building (53–72 m²). The building's EPC ratings span F to C across 30 units on file. The latest certificate (April 2022) shows a D (score 66),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in May 2009 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Poor to Good, roof efficiency went from Very Poor to Average and hot-water efficiency went from Very Poor to Poor; while main heating dropped from Poor to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 76). Main heating runs on electricity.
Held since September 2001 — that's 25 years off the open market, well above the local norm. Across 1995–2001, sale prices on this property compounded at 12.4%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£271,000 sits 135.7% above the 2001 sale of £115,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£202/sq ft) was about 22.4% below the postcode norm.
